When You Know, You Just Know! – Jenny & Tim Ketchepaw
What started as a summer fling turned into a lifetime of love and support. Tim and Jenny Ketchepaw met on a blind date one summer, he was a service manager for a local car dealership and she was a young co-ed home for the summer while attending University California, Los Angeles. When they met it must have been fate because after several dates over the next few months the two were engaged by that Christmas. They jokingly stated, “It was kind of a whirlwind, but we just knew”.
A few days after Jenny walked across the stage at graduation, Tim, herself and 29 of their closest friends and family members flew to the island of Kauai, HI to get married. As a young girl she always knew she would get married on this particular island and when she describes the wedding her eyes still light up as she recalls EVERYTHING down to the smells of the air. The two were married in a small venue called the Chapel by the Sea. Their picturesque fairytale blossomed into more and four years later they would marry again, but this time in Vegas. Tim always wanted to be married by Elvis and they did the whole Vegas wedding; with the stretch Limo and all the bells and whistles.
During a span of 17 years the newlyweds never lost their infatuation for each other. They would travel the world together, gaining many experiences and growing ever so close to each other. Eight years after their first wedding they welcomed their first child, Connor. During her pregnancy there were complications and she had to stay in the Northridge Hospital for five-and-a- half-weeks before she finally was able to deliver. Tim would visit her every day commuting back and forth from the Santa Clarita Valley. Eventually Connor was born premature and spent another five weeks in the NICU. They would spend almost two months in the hospital with their first child. After their, “million-dollar baby” as Tim endearing calls Connor, they would have their little girl, Lily but this time with medical assistance and great care, they were able to have her without any complications.
Recently, the Ketchepaw’s purchased Jenny’s childhood home in the Valencia Summit. Now with two children they enjoy family time and still are quite smitten with each other. When asked what they love about each other, Tim replied, “She’s just very positive and amazing! Even when things are stressful she is positive.” With both of their parents within the SCV they are able to have time to go on dates, and rekindle their love for each other while continuing to grow. They now serve on several committees and are always involved in something to better their community. One would ask how they are able to handle it all, and they both replied with, “balance, finding balance is so important”.
